        Bradley-JMM 1

        Final numbers: (landed/thrown = percentage of accuracy)

        Jabs
        Bradley: 82/337 = 24.33%
        Marquez: 38/169 = 22.48%

        Power punches
        Bradley: 86/225 = 38.22%
        Marquez: 115/286 = 40.20%

        Totals: Jabs + Power Punches
        Bradley: 168/562 = 29.89%
        Marquez: 153/455 = 33.62%

        THAT IS NOT a "schooling" by any means.

        It was a split decision.

        The judge who favored the aggressive, power-punching, more accurate boxer, chose JMM

        The two judges who favored the less aggressive, jabbing, super-defensive, less accurate boxer, chose Bradley
